I've been loving the zv-e1 much more than I thought I would (coming from a7siii). The form factor, dynamic stab, quick switch between video/stills with one hand have been super nice ergonomically. I pair it with the (recently discontinued?) the sony 10-18mm F4 OSS for FF super wide and stable shots for family vlogs/selfies. It's my fav lens so far for the zv-e1 (coming from 14mm 1.8 too and the 11mm 1.8). I'd either use the 14mm 1.8 for indoor, or I'd just shoot 12800 ISO straight up (with auto-shutter) to compensate for the F4 in video.
